I love the muted colors overall.&lt;br&gt;Well done.&lt;/p&gt;&lt;p&gt;Ron, FTW &lt;/p&gt;</description><dc:creator xmlns:dc="http://purl.org/dc/elements/1.1/">ronsaikowski</dc:creator><pubDate>Sun, 05 Aug 2012 15:00:36 -0000</pubDate></item><item><title>Re: Chickhammer: My First Foray Into Freehand</title><link>http://www.chickhammer.com/2012/05/my-first-foray-into-freehand.html#comment-537496115</link><description>&lt;p&gt;I think the freehand adds to the models. I also think that after 20 more of them, you'll be a pro at it.&lt;br&gt;The trick is not using too bright of a color and instead of trying to accurately draw the tattoo, just go for a representation. It's more important that a viewer recognizes it as body art than they recognize it as being a fish or whatever kind of image it is. &lt;/p&gt;&lt;p&gt;Freehand like this is used to evoke a feeling.
